Understanding the Core Mechanics of Tower Defense
Fundamentally, tower defense games challenge players to strategize the placement and upgrading of defensive units—often called towers—to prevent enemies from reaching a designated endpoint. Success hinges on a combination of resource allocation, wave anticipation, and terrain utilization.
Recent advancements in game design have introduced complex variables such as dynamic enemy behaviors, environmental effects, and real-time adaptation. These elements demand nuanced strategic thinking, elevating the genre beyond simple static defenses.

How the Concept of “Tower Rush” Influences Competitive Play
Within the competitive landscape, the term tower rush has evolved into a nuanced tactic involving early aggression to disrupt opponent plans. This aggressive approach demands precise timing and resource investment, often securing an early advantage or forcing defensive errors.
Consider the strategic layers at play—players may opt for a swift initial onslaught, targeting weak points or high-value assets to induce psychological pressure. This tactic exemplifies how a well-executed tower rush can shift momentum rapidly, requiring defenders to adapt dynamically.
